Study Notes
Electrical Materials and Circuits
- Circuit breakers and fuses prevent electrical circuits from overheating and causing damage or fires by interrupting the flow of electricity when it exceeds a certain threshold.
Electrical Safety
- Insulators, such as rubber or plastic, are used to prevent users from getting electric shocks while operating electrical appliances by reducing the risk of electrical conduction.
Current-Carrying Wires
- Current-carrying wires or conductors, like copper, are used to transmit electricity in an electrical circuit, enabling the flow of electric current from one point to another.
Insulators
- Insulators prevent the flow of electric current by blocking electrical conduction, ensuring electrical safety and preventing short circuits.
Electrical Materials in Construction
- In a construction project, electrical materials are used to build and install electrical systems, including circuits, switches, and appliances, to provide electricity and power to buildings and structures.
Electrical Engineering Materials
- The main purpose of electrical engineering materials is to ensure the safe and efficient transmission, distribution, and use of electricity in various applications, including electrical circuits, devices, and systems.
